RS Prussia pieces from 1900–1910 are among the most collected antique German porcelains in the world. Produced by Reinhold Schlegelmilch in Prussia (now Suhl, Germany) and backstamped with the iconic red RS Prussia mark used from the 1870s to 1918, this creamer and sugar set is the real thing — verified by backstamp research, not reproductions. The decoration combines decal florals (standard RS Prussia practice) with hand-applied gilding on the raised branches and rims, giving each piece a dimensional quality unusual even for this maker. The swirled rims, ornate handles, and melon-shaped bodies add further elegance to an already extraordinary set.
